One of the factors affecting aggression is individual – psychological factors. Individual psychological factors include the type of temperament, character, gender (gender), age characteristics of the personality, etc. included. Having any non-constructive personal qualities does not at all characterize aggressive behavior. In individuals prone to aggression, there are a huge amount of factors that can curb aggression or, conversely, provoke aggression in those who do not have such a feature. From this point of view, the individual's outlook on life, the system of moral values, relations with social coverage, individual and collective self-awareness are of paramount importance.
